Episode Summary –
The Industry has a turnover rate of up to 98%. Much of this turnover comes from new distributors.

In this episode Terri discusses her philosophy on helping her team and herself stay inspired and motivated.
To grow your Network Marketing business and be successful, you need to be accountable for your goals and dreams.

In this episode, Terri talks about the use of a Ribbon Cutting event to help the new distributor get started in their business.

Name of the Guest – Terri Strange

About Terri –

She is a Wife, Mom, and Grandma. She is from Middleton, Wisconsin. 

She has been in business for 15 years. She started her business as a single mom, so she wouldnt have to pick up a second job. And since then, she has been consistently earning the incentives and growing her business.
